IS jihadists kill 16 border guards in western Iraq


At least 16 Iraqi border guards were killed today in a dawn assault by the Islamic State jihadist group on their post near the Syrian frontier, provincial and security officials said. 'Sixteen border guards, including a captain, were killed and four wounded in an attack targeting their headquarters in Al-Walid, near the Syrian border,' Faleh al-Issawi, deputy head of Anbar provincial council, told AFP. He said the attack occurred at around 6:00 am (local time). A commander in the Iraqi border force and a police major confirmed the death toll. The Al-Walid crossing is one of the country's most remote outposts and lies near the westernmost point in Anbar province where the borders of Iraq, Syria and Jordan meet.
